"I participated in the Sweden Autonomous Robot Challenge with a robot that uses image processing to autonomously transport balls or enter a subway train and find an empty seat. These challenges are fun, but also relevant: autonomous robots may one day take part in daily life. I’m proud to say we won the second prize. The world is moving towards artificial intelligence, and most high-paying jobs around the world are in technology. This is an excellent time to enter that field. Studying at TU/e is great because it is aligned with the many tech companies in the area. Everyone speaks English, and the culture is very welcoming. In the future, I’d like to start a business in ICT applications in agriculture."
